WebA basic metabolic panel test measures the levels of eight important things in your blood: Calcium. Calcium plays a role in keeping your cells working the way they should. It also helps blood clot normally. Carbon dioxide. This can be a measure of how well your kidneys and lungs are working. Chloride. Web14 de mai. de 2024 · Each laboratory has specific reference ranges. [1, 2, 3] Electrolytes. See the list below: Ammonia: 15-50 µmol/L. Ceruloplasmin: 15-60 mg/dL. Chloride: 95-105 mmol/L. Copper: 70-150 µg/dL. Creatinine: 0.8-1.3 mg/dL. Blood urea nitrogen: 8-21 mg/dL. Ferritin: 12-300 ng/mL (men), 12-150 ng/mL (women)

The basic metabolic panel typically measures these blood chemicals. The following are normal ranges for the substances tested: BUN: 6 to 20 mg/dL (2.14 to 7.14 mmol/L) CO2 (carbon dioxide): 23 to 29 mmol/L.
